weight difference h22, b18, b16

What's the difference in weight between a h22, b18, and a b16. I hear people talk about how a h22 will kill a crx's handling. With the right spring and shock set up though I don't see why it would make a difference. You could also have a rear mounted battery for incresed weight distribution. Unless there's just an extreme difference in weight between these motors please let me know if I'm missing some other detail. Thanks.
